M-and-M-Car-Care-Center-Schererville in Schererville
On this page you can see an overview of M&M Car Care Center - Schererville establishments in Schererville. Choose 'miles' to sort out your location by distance and immediately see which M&M Car Care Center - Schererville establishments are closest to you. Choose one of the establishments for more information on Sunday shopping and opening hours.